Postcode Overview

of M23 1EJ

M23 1EJ is a residential postcode located on Borth Walk, Manchester, M23. It is the 262nd largest postcode in the M23 area.

It contains 12 residential addresses consisting of 8 houses, 3 flats and 1 unknown and the most common type of property is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.

Average property prices

in M23 1EJ

The average house value is £186,367.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 5.1% and Rental values have increased by 3.4%.

Property sale values range from £143,584 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 753 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den to £203,437 for a freehold house, with 3 bedrooms split across 1,066 square feet of gross internal area and has a garden.

Average £/ft2 for properties in M23 1EJ is £197/ft2.

Properties achieve a rental yield of between 6.2% and 6.7%, and rental values range from £757 to £1,056 per month.
